I really hope that either the fairways are tighter than it looks on the videos or that the camera angle distorts the width... I would love for us not to see a repeat of last year's where (although I get that Koepka played brilliantly), it just felt like a case of just playing sensible golf. Completely understand that the US Open rewards patience, but it should force you into a few errors as well by just playing phenomenally tough - those videos make it look like a very nice course, but one the pros will eat up.

That said, can't wait - always love the first three majors of the year and this has me excited.

14 minutes ago, djfajt71 said:

There were a lot of recognizable pros that qualified in Columbus and Memphis. I'm curious as to whether they chose the course because they like the course, or if there was another reason.  Are the number of qualification spots determined by the number of entrants at that site, or are they predetermined?

The Columbus one is always popular because some guys that played in The Memorial just stay there and play the qualifying the next day.
